PE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

366 of the 4,375 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PARSLEY ENERGY INC (PE)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$7.7B — down 5.5% from $8.15B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 52 funds opened new PE posit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 154 added to existing stakes and 124 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Barrow, Hanley, Mewhinney & Strauss, adding an estimated $132M. The largest seller was Viking Global Investors, cutting an estimated $148M.
